A Longtime FavouriteLoved this for a long time, simple and easy to play yet actually really in-depth strategy I feel, it’s not your traditional domination type victory game but rather more of a tug of war type battle, where over committing on one front can leave you on the defensive for the rest of the game. Suppression, strategy, morale… in a snowball game!One the most unique games I’ve played in a while, another strategy game by the same developer who made “firefight”. This game takes into account morale, suppression (to an extent), and more, things that are rarely seen in a mobile game like this. One thing I love about this game is the simplicity of managing your team. It’s as easy as dragging their orders to a new location, or either having them charge or rapid fire. It’s simple in its surface, but the AI and behind-the-scene system is very detailed and sophisticated. The map pack includes about 11 different maps with unique features (costs 4 dollars to access them but they give you the tutorial one for free!) Elevation, cover, and forest density is put into account as well. My only complaints for the game is that maps can tend to get repetitive after playing them for a while. While I do know that the developer more than likely does not bat an eye to this game anymore, some sort of map generation and unit placement customization feature would be a dream come true. Other than that, this game is a solid 5-starrer. As mentioned above, the maps of course do cost money, but they provide a tutorial map free of price. For 4 dollars, I personally think you get a reasonable amount of content..Version: 3.1.2
